Cozz, REASON & Childish Major Link Up For Dreamville’s “LamboTruck”

 

Dreamville & TDE’s role players shine in “LamboTruck”


While Dreamville and TDE both have superstar artists on their respective labels, there are also some other guys on each label that I believe can rap circles around anybody; two of those individuals are REASON and Cozz. In “LamboTruck,” both rappers (Including Childish Major) kill s**t with clever bars centered around one another’s labels, come-up stories and trill ways. While most will ignore this song when Dreamville’s upcoming project releases this Friday, I think it’s definitely some dope ass hip-hop s**t you should at least give a shot.
